What Exactly Is a 1000 Free Spins No Deposit Bonus?
It’s simple on the surface. You sign up, you get 1000 spins on a specific slot game. No need to put your own money in first. That’s the ‘no deposit’ part. For 2026, these offers are getting more common as UK casinos fight for new players. The ‘claim today’ bit is important because these deals often vanish fast.
But here’s the catch I always tell my mates about. Those 1000 spins aren’t usually given to you all at once. You might get 50 spins a day for 20 days. Or 100 spins for 10 days. It’s a drip-feed. The Three Things You Should NEVER Do With This Bonus
Alright, here’s where I get a bit ranty. I’ve made these mistakes myself. Learn from my pain.
1. Never Ignore the Wagering Requirements
This is the biggest trap. You win 50 quid from your free spins. Great. But the casino says you need to wager that 50 quid 40 times before you can withdraw. That’s 2000 quid in bets. On a 96% RTP slot, the maths is against you. I always check the terms before I even click ‘claim’. Look for ’35x’ or ’40x’ wagering. Anything above 45x is a mug’s game, in my opinion.
From what I’ve seen on UKGC licensed sites, the average is around 35x to 40x on winnings. Some are better. PlayOJO, for example, gives you winnings as cash with no wagering. But they don’t always offer 1000 spins. You have to pick your battle.
2. Never Forget the Max Cashout Limit
This one stung me personally. I hit a decent win on a free spins bonus at Betway a couple of years back. I was buzzing. Then I tried to withdraw and found out the max cashout was 100 quid. I had 400 in there. The rest vanished. Always check the ‘max cashout’ or ‘max withdrawal’ clause. For a 1000 free spins no deposit 2026 UK offer, you’ll often see limits like £50, £100, or maybe £150 if you’re lucky.
It’s still free money. But knowing the cap stops you from getting your hopes up too high. Treat it as a fun shot, not a retirement plan.
3. Never Play a High Volatility Slot by Mistake
You get 1000 spins. That’s a lot. But if the slot is high volatility, you might spin 800 times and see nothing. Then hit a 200x win on the last 200 spins. That’s fine if you have the bankroll. But with free spins, you don’t control the bet size. You’re stuck with a fixed spin value, often 10p or 20p per spin.
I prefer medium volatility slots for these bonuses. Something like Starburst or Book of Dead. They give you a steady stream of small wins. It keeps the balance alive longer. With 1000 spins at 10p each, that’s £100 of play value. If the slot pays back 96%, you’re looking at roughly £96 in theoretical returns. But variance can screw you. So pick your slot wisely.

Common Mistakes Players Make (And How to Avoid Them)
I’ve been in this game long enough to see the same errors over and over. Here are a few that really grind my gears.
Not checking the game restrictions. Some free spins only work on a specific slot. If you try to use them on another game, you lose the bonus. I’ve seen people do this and then complain. Read the T&Cs. It takes 30 seconds.
Depositing too early. Some offers say ‘no deposit required’. But then they try to get you to deposit to ‘activate’ the spins. That’s not a no deposit bonus. That’s a deposit bonus in disguise. Stick to the true no deposit offers.
Forgetting the time limit. A 1000 free spins no deposit 2026 UK offer might expire in 7 days. Or the spins themselves might expire 24 hours after being credited. I’ve lost spins because I waited too long. Set a reminder on your phone.
Using the wrong payment method. Some casinos exclude certain e-wallets from bonus eligibility. PayPal is usually fine. Skrill and Neteller sometimes are not. Check before you deposit.
Is This Offer Worth It for a Sports Bettor?
Honestly? It depends. I’m used to calculating expected value in sports. I know the odds. I know the edge. Casino slots are different. The house edge is built in. But with 1000 free spins, you have zero risk. Your EV is positive because you’re not spending anything.
Let’s do the quick maths. 1000 spins at 10p each. RTP of 96%. Expected return is £96. But you have to wager that 35x. So you need to bet £3360 before you can withdraw. That’s a lot of play. The odds of converting that £96 into a cashable amount are not great. But it’s possible. I’ve done it before. I once turned a 50 free spins bonus into a 200 quid withdrawal. It took a few hours of grinding, but it worked.
So is it worth it? Yes, if you treat it as entertainment. No, if you expect to make a guaranteed profit. The 1000 free spins no deposit 2026 UK claim today offers are a fun way to try a new casino without risking your own money. Just don’t go in thinking you’ll buy a new car with the winnings.
